FactoryBean接口

实现类对象将被用作创建Bean实例的工厂,即调用getObject()方法返回的对象才是真正要使用的Bean实例,而不是直接将FactoryBean对象作为暴露的Bean实例。

FactoryBeans可以支持singleton和prototype,并且可以根据需要懒加载或在启动时立即创建对象。

这个接口在编写扫描接口生成代理对象的场景下经常使用,比如Mybatis Mapper接口扫描、Dubbo接口扫描、Feign接口扫描等。

Spring容器只负责管理FactoryBean实例的生命周期,而不是FactoryBean创建的对象的生命周期。因此不会自动调用暴露的Bean对象的destroy方法。FactoryBean应该实现DisposableBean,并将关闭调用委托给底层对象。

public interface FactoryBean<T> {

	/**
	 * Return an instance (possibly shared or independent) of the object
	 * managed by this factory.
	 */
	T getObject() throws Exception;

	/**
	 * Return the type of object that this FactoryBean creates,
	 * or null if not known in advance.
	 */
	Class<?> getObjectType();

	/**
	 * Is the object managed by this factory a singleton?
	 */
	default boolean isSingleton() {
		return true;
	}
}

我们可以使用正常的getBean(beanName)方式获取通过getObject()方法暴露的Bean实例,也可以使用getBean("&" + beanName)方式获取FactoryBean的实例。

下文将介绍其实现方式。

FactoryBean的实现方式

Spring创建单例Bean的逻辑在DefaultListableBeanFactory的preInstantiateSingletons()方法中:

public void preInstantiateSingletons() throws BeansException {

	List<String> beanNames = new ArrayList<>(this.beanDefinitionNames);

	// Trigger initialization of all non-lazy singleton beans...
	for (String beanName : beanNames) {
		RootBeanDefinition bd = getMergedLocalBeanDefinition(beanName);
		if (!bd.isAbstract() && bd.isSingleton() && !bd.isLazyInit()) {
			if (isFactoryBean(beanName)) {
				// 此处使用"& + beanName"作为beanName创建FactoryBean实例
				Object bean = getBean(FACTORY_BEAN_PREFIX + beanName);
				if (bean instanceof FactoryBean) {
					FactoryBean<?> factory = (FactoryBean<?>) bean;
					boolean isEagerInit;
					if (System.getSecurityManager() != null && factory instanceof SmartFactoryBean) {
						isEagerInit = AccessController.doPrivileged(
								(PrivilegedAction<Boolean>) ((SmartFactoryBean<?>) factory)::isEagerInit,
								getAccessControlContext());
					} else {
						isEagerInit = (factory instanceof SmartFactoryBean &&
								((SmartFactoryBean<?>) factory).isEagerInit());
					}
					if (isEagerInit) {
						getBean(beanName);
					}
				}
			} else {
				getBean(beanName);
			}
		}
	}

	// Trigger post-initialization callback for all applicable beans...
	// ...
}

public Object getBean(String name) throws BeansException {
	return doGetBean(name, null, null, false);
}

protected <T> T doGetBean(
		String name, Class<T> requiredType, Object[] args, boolean typeCheckOnly)
		throws BeansException {

	// 此步骤将&符移除
	String beanName = transformedBeanName(name);
	Object bean;

	Object sharedInstance = getSingleton(beanName);
	if (sharedInstance != null && args == null) {
		bean = getObjectForBeanInstance(sharedInstance, name, beanName, null);
	} else {
		if (isPrototypeCurrentlyInCreation(beanName)) {
			throw new BeanCurrentlyInCreationException(beanName);
		}

		BeanFactory parentBeanFactory = getParentBeanFactory();
		if (parentBeanFactory != null && !containsBeanDefinition(beanName)) {
			String nameToLookup = originalBeanName(name);
			if (parentBeanFactory instanceof AbstractBeanFactory) {
				return ((AbstractBeanFactory) parentBeanFactory).doGetBean(
						nameToLookup, requiredType, args, typeCheckOnly);
			} else if (args != null) {
				return (T) parentBeanFactory.getBean(nameToLookup, args);
			} else if (requiredType != null) {
				return parentBeanFactory.getBean(nameToLookup, requiredType);
			} else {
				return (T) parentBeanFactory.getBean(nameToLookup);
			}
		}

		if (!typeCheckOnly) {
			markBeanAsCreated(beanName);
		}

		try {
			RootBeanDefinition mbd = getMergedLocalBeanDefinition(beanName);
			checkMergedBeanDefinition(mbd, beanName, args);

			String[] dependsOn = mbd.getDependsOn();
			if (dependsOn != null) {
				for (String dep : dependsOn) {
					if (isDependent(beanName, dep)) {
						throw new BeanCreationException(mbd.getResourceDescription(), beanName,
								"Circular depends-on relationship between");
					}
					registerDependentBean(dep, beanName);
					try {
						getBean(dep);
					} catch (NoSuchBeanDefinitionException ex) {
						throw new BeanCreationException(mbd.getResourceDescription(), beanName,
								"'" + beanName + "' depends on missing bean '" + dep + "'", ex);
					}
				}
			}

			if (mbd.isSingleton()) {
				// getSingleton方法中会先从单例池查找Bean
				// 如果没有则会调用lambda中的createBean(beanName, mbd, args)创建Bean并将其注册到单例池
				// 所以此时放入单例池的是FactoryBean实例
				sharedInstance = getSingleton(beanName, () -> {
					try {
						// 此处的beanName参数是不带&符的字符串
						return createBean(beanName, mbd, args);
					} catch (BeansException ex) {
						destroySingleton(beanName);
						throw ex;
					}
				});
				// beanName参数是不带&符的字符串
				// name是原始的带&符的字符串
				// 该方法里面会判断name是否有&符,如果有直接返回FactoryBean实例
				// 如果没有&符会调用getObject()方法获取真正要暴露的Bean实例
				bean = getObjectForBeanInstance(sharedInstance, name, beanName, mbd);
			} else if (mbd.isPrototype()) {
				Object prototypeInstance = null;
				try {
					beforePrototypeCreation(beanName);
					prototypeInstance = createBean(beanName, mbd, args);
				} finally {
					afterPrototypeCreation(beanName);
				}
				bean = getObjectForBeanInstance(prototypeInstance, name, beanName, mbd);
			} else {
				String scopeName = mbd.getScope();
				if (!StringUtils.hasLength(scopeName)) {
					throw new IllegalStateException("No scope name defined for bean");
				}
				Scope scope = this.scopes.get(scopeName);
				if (scope == null) {
					throw new IllegalStateException("No Scope registered for scope name");
				}
				try {
					Object scopedInstance = scope.get(beanName, () -> {
						beforePrototypeCreation(beanName);
						try {
							return createBean(beanName, mbd, args);
						} finally {
							afterPrototypeCreation(beanName);
						}
					});
					bean = getObjectForBeanInstance(scopedInstance, name, beanName, mbd);
				} catch (IllegalStateException ex) {
					throw new BeanCreationException(beanName, "", ex);
				}
			}
		} catch (BeansException ex) {
			cleanupAfterBeanCreationFailure(beanName);
			throw ex;
		}
	}

	return (T) bean;
}

protected Object getObjectForBeanInstance(
		Object beanInstance, String name, String beanName, @Nullable RootBeanDefinition mbd) {

	// 判断name有&符,直接返回FactoryBean实例
	if (BeanFactoryUtils.isFactoryDereference(name)) {
		if (beanInstance instanceof NullBean) {
			return beanInstance;
		}
		if (!(beanInstance instanceof FactoryBean)) {
			throw new BeanIsNotAFactoryException(beanName, beanInstance.getClass());
		}
		if (mbd != null) {
			mbd.isFactoryBean = true;
		}
		return beanInstance;
	}

	if (!(beanInstance instanceof FactoryBean)) {
		return beanInstance;
	}

	Object object = null;
	if (mbd != null) {
		mbd.isFactoryBean = true;
	} else {
		// 从factoryBeanObjectCache池获取
		object = getCachedObjectForFactoryBean(beanName);
	}
	if (object == null) {
		// Return bean instance from factory.
		FactoryBean<?> factory = (FactoryBean<?>) beanInstance;
		// Caches object obtained from FactoryBean if it is a singleton.
		if (mbd == null && containsBeanDefinition(beanName)) {
			mbd = getMergedLocalBeanDefinition(beanName);
		}
		boolean synthetic = (mbd != null && mbd.isSynthetic());
		// 调用getObject()方法获取真正要暴露的Bean实例并将其放入factoryBeanObjectCache池
		object = getObjectFromFactoryBean(factory, beanName, !synthetic);
	}
	return object;
}
